Fire gilded ‚borne’ type bronze clock of Charles X. period, topped by a bowl. The centre part as well as bottom part and bowl are dyed. The dial is surrounded by a casted brass ring of laurel. 8 day spring wound movement of Paris type, half and full hour striking on bell, locking-plate striking system, anchor escapement, Breguet type steel hands, Silk suspension with fine adjustement from the back of the movement.
Back plate marked: 511 1082. Silvered brass dial with Roman hour numerals and seller’s signature: Chaudun Fabricant Rue de la Paix.
Measurements of the case - height x width x depth: approx: 39,5 cm x 17,3 cm x 10,7 cm – weight of clock: 3,75 KG.
This clock was made approx. 1830.
